Me and my partner are going to scotland in december for christmas, the baby will only be three weeks old.
Shall I work around her go once she has been fed and gone asleep, get up and go straight away, hopefully she will sleep through the whole journey. 3 hours although we stop at carlisle for toilet breaks if she wakes just re feed her?
i would. i would get everything else ready so all u have to do is get her fed, changed and go. beware tho - u are likely to find that she is sick a bit more, as u arent really supposed to put them straight in the car after a feed, but in this case i would do it anyway. remember - babies cant be in car seats for any longer than 2 hours at a time so u must make sure u get her out and have wander round with her, but u may find if u r breastfeeding that she will want feeding in the journey anyway, especially if she arrives late - my daughter at one week old was feeding every hour and a half! if u r bottle feeding take ready to use cartons of formula (dont forget a pair of scissors) - they have been a life saver for me! x
